Song Meaning
The lyrics immediately establish an intimate, almost whispered scene. A speaker questions their presence, then offers profound reassurance, urging the listener to "Close your eyes" and find stillness. It's a gentle invitation to an internal, comforting space.
There's a subtle tension between physical distance and emotional proximity. The opening questions – "If I were near you, would you feel me there?" – hint at a separation, yet the speaker actively tries to "still your mind" and promises an unwavering presence. This creates a sense of longing for connection, even as comfort is offered.
Perhaps the most striking craft element is the speaker's self-identification: "I'm a dream." This metaphor, elaborated as a dream "that answers to you," reframes their presence not as a tangible entity, but as a responsive, comforting internal state or a desired reality. This makes the promise "I will never leave" resonate beyond mere physical proximity, suggesting a deeper, more enduring bond.
The repeated command to "Close your eyes" acts as a gentle, hypnotic anchor throughout the piece. It transforms the lyrics into an invitation for introspection and trust, suggesting that true comfort and unwavering presence can be found not just externally, but within one's own mind, guided by this ethereal, reassuring voice.
